FILL AND COMPACTION: AFTER STRIPPING, THOSE AREAS DESIGNATED TO
RECEIVE FILL SHOULD BE PROOFROLLED WITH A 10-TON VIBRATORY STEEL
WHEELED ROLLER TO COMPACT THE TOP 8" TO AT LEAST 98%. OF MAXIMUM
DENSITY AT OPTIMUM MOISTURE CONTENT. ANY AREA WHICH PUMPS OR
RUTS EXCESSIVELY SHOULD BE UNDERCUT AND REPLACED WITH A CLEAN,
SILTY OR CLAYEY SAND HAVING A UNIFIED SOIL CLASSIFICATION OF SP,
SM OR SC. FILL MATERIAL SHALL THEN BE PLACED IN LAYERS NOT TO
EXCEED B" AND COMPACTED TO AT LEAST 95% OF THE STANDARD PROCTOR
MAXIMUM DRY DENSITY (ASTM D-698). WITH THE UPPER 12 INCHES OF
SUBGRADE BEING COMPACTED TO 98% OF THE STANDARD PROCTOR MAXIMUM
DRY DENSITY. IN AREAS WHERE NO STRUCTURAL FILL IS TO BE PLACED
THE UPPER 12 INCHES OF IN -PLACE SUBGRADE SHOULD BE COMPACTED TO
AT LEAST 98% OF THE STANDARD PROCTOR MAXIMUM DRY DENSITY. IF THE
MATERIAL IS TOO DRY TO COMPACT TO THE REQUIRED DENSITY EACH LAYER
SHALL BE WETTED IN ACCORDANCE WITH COMPACTION REQUIREMENTS. IF
THE MATERIAL IS TOO WET TO SECURE PROPER COMPACTION, IT SHALL BE
HARROWED REPEATEDLY OR OTHERWISE AERATED WITH SUITABLE EQUIPMENT
UNTIL OPTIMUM MOISTURE CONTENT IS OBTAINED. FILL SHALL BE PLACED
IN SUCH A MANNER THAT THE SURFACE WILL DRAIN READILY AT ALL
TIMES.

1. CHISEL COMPACTED AREAS AND SPREAD TOPSOIL 3 INCHES DEEP OVER
ADVERSE SOIL CONDITIONS, IF AVAILABLE.
2. RIP THE ENTIRE AREA TO A 6 INCH DEPTH.
3. REMOVE ALL ROCKS, ROOTS AND OTHER OBSTRUCTIONS LEAVING SURFACES
REASONABLY SMOOTH AND UNIFORM.
b. APPLY AGRICULTURAL LIME AND FERTILIZER UNIFORMLY AND MIX WITH SOIL.
5. (*CONTINUEOTILLAGE UNTIL A WELL PULVERIZED, FIRM, REASONABLY UNIFORM
SEED BED IS PREPARED 4-6 INCHES DEEP.
6. SEED ON A FRESHLY PREPARED SEED BED AND COVER SEED LIGHTLY.
7. MULCH IMMEDIATELY AFTER SEEDING AND ANCHOR MULCH.
8. INSPECT ALL SEEDED AREAS AND MAKE NECESSARY REPAIRS OR RESEEDING
WITHIN THE PLANTING SEASON, IF POSSIBLE. IF GRASS STAND SHOULD BE
OVER 60% DAMAGED, RE-ESTABLISH FOLLOWING ORIGINAL LIME, FERTILIZER
AND SEEDING RATES.
9. CONSULT CONSERVATION INSPECTOR ON MAINTENANCE TREATMENT AND
FERTILIZATION AFTER PERMANENT COVER IS ESTABLISHED.
*APPLY: AGRICULTURAL LIMESTONE - 2000 LBS/ACRE
FERTILIZER 10-10-1 - 1000 LBS/AC E
MULCH - 2 TONS (APPROX. 80 BALES) SMALL GRAIN STRAW/ACRE
ANCHOR - TACK w/ LIQUID ASPHALT ® 400 GAL/ACRE OR
EMULSIFIED ASPHALT ® 400 GAL/ACRE
SEEDING SCHEDULE
DATE PRODUCT BALE
AUG 15 - NOV 1 TALL FESCUE 30 LBS/ACRE
NOV 1 - MAR 1 RYE (GRAIN) 120 LBS/ACRE
MAR 1 - JUN 30 KOBE(SQ6(II&T LESPEDZA 90 LBS/ACRE
COMMON BERMUDA GRASS 50 LBS/ACRE
(HULLED)
JULY 1 - AUG 15 COMMON BERMLIDA GRASS 50 LBS/ACRE
(HULLED)
BROWNTOP MILLET 20 LBS/ACRE
ALL DISTURBED ARES SHALL BE SEEDED WITHIN 30 DAYS OF THE
COMPLETION OF GRADING.
CONSULT CONSERVATION ENGINEER OR SOIL CONSERVATION SERVICE FOR
ADDITIONAL INFORMATION CONCERNING OTHER ALTERNATIVES FOR VEGETATION
OF DENUDED AREAS. THE ABOVE VEGETATION RATES ARE THOSE WHICH DO
WELL UNDER LOCAL CONDITIONS, OTHER SEEDING SCHEDULES MAY BE POSSIBLE.
